JUBILANT football fans burst into an impromptu sing-song of a Rangers classic in a Glasgow Airport pub yesterday. 

Video footage captured by a Glasgow Times reader shows dozens of Rangers fans heading to Seville getting in the party mood by singing the Roy Orbison hit Penny Arcade. 

The fans were getting in the Seville spirit in the airport's Beardmore Bar.

The reader told the Glasgow Times: "What an atmosphere it was yesterday morning. Mon the Gers."

The song has been adopted by Glasgow Rangers fans and was recorded by Orbison in 1969. 

During the video, the supporters can be heard roaring the classic Glasgow chant, "here we f**king go,".
